GAMCA Medical Test — Complete Guide for Pakistan

GAMCA (Gulf Approved Medical Centers Association) medical test is mandatory for workers going to Saudi Arabia, UAE, Qatar, Kuwait, Bahrain, and Oman from Pakistan.

Tests Included

TestWhat It Checks
Chest X-RayTuberculosis (TB)
Blood GroupAll types
HIV TestHIV/AIDS
HBsAgHepatitis B
Anti-HCVHepatitis C
MalariaMalaria parasites
VDRLSyphilis
Blood SugarDiabetes
UrineKidney function

Fees (2026)

  • Standard: PKR 5,500–7,500
  • Express (24hr): PKR 8,000–12,000

Common Reasons for Failure

  • ❌ Active Tuberculosis (TB)
  • ❌ HIV positive
  • ❌ Hepatitis B or C (active)
  • ❌ Uncontrolled diabetes or BP
  • ❌ Mental health conditions

Results

  • Online: gamca.com.pk (usually 3–5 working days)
  • Valid for: 3 months
  • Color coded: Green = Fit, Red = Unfit, Yellow = Pending

Tips

  • Fast for 8 hours before blood test
  • Bring CNIC, passport, 2 photos
  • Carry list of any medications you take
  • Avoid heavy exercise 24 hours before X-Ray
